Farewell to Mr. Grider A heap of rubble - twisted steel, crumbling ashes, and blackened stone - was the sight which welcomed Mr. Jess Grider of Strang, Oklahoma, one day in May, 1942. This heap and two outdoor toilets, which had escaped the flames, were the sole remains of Chouteau School. Herculean though the task was, Mr. Grider, the new Superintendent, did not give up. He went right to work making arrangements for erecting a building for the coming school year. That fall 584 students were enrolled under eleven teachers. Things have changed considerably since that time. Today we have large modern buildings in-including a gymnasium, cafeteria, bus garages, etc. We have nineteen qualified teachers and much up-to-date equipment. This change was largely accomplished through the efforts of one man, Supt. Jess Grider. For twenty-two years, Mr. Grider has assisted and directed the growth of this school. The good of the school has always been uppermost in his mind as he has striven to improve this place ot learning. Realizing the great importance of education, he has done his best to see that the students of Chouteau School receive a firm basic course of study. It would take more space than is available to tell all of the things Mr. Grider has done to benefit the school system. To summarize it - Chouteau School stands a product of his labors. Now he is leaving us, and we shall miss him in a very real way. It will be strange not to see him pop’’ into the classroom anymore or hear his speech at the first-of-school assembly. But we wish him a very happy retirement and hope he enjoys his attending college, writing, and managing his business investments. Thanks for all you’ve done, Mr. Grider: come visit us some time.
